Ingredients for the Ground Chicken Zucchini Rice Skillet

  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• 1 pound ground chicken
  • 1 medium onion, diced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• 1 medium zucchini, diced
  • 1 cup long-grain white rice
  • 2 cups chicken broth
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1/2 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 teaspoon paprika
  • 1/2 teaspoon cumin
  • 1/4 cup chopped fresh parsley

Cooking the Ground Chicken Zucchini Rice Skillet to Perfection

To begin, heat the olive oil in a large skillet over medium heat. Add the ground chicken and cook, breaking it up with a spoon, until it’s browned and cooked through, about 5-7 minutes. Next, stir in the diced onion and minced garlic, and sauté until they’re softened, about 3-4 minutes.

Now, it’s time to add the diced zucchini to the skillet. Cook the zucchini for 3-4 minutes, or until it’s slightly tender but still has a nice bite to it. This will help prevent the zucchini from becoming mushy in the final dish.

Once the vegetables are sautéed, stir in the long-grain white rice, chicken broth, salt, black pepper, paprika, and cumin. Bring the mixture to a boil, then reduce the heat to low, cover the skillet, and let it simmer for 18-20 minutes, or until the rice is tender and the liquid is absorbed.

Finally, remove the skillet from the heat and stir in the chopped fresh parsley. The parsley adds a lovely bright flavor and fresh aroma to the Ground Chicken Zucchini Rice Skillet.

Substitutions and Variations

If you’re looking to mix things up, there are plenty of ways to customize this Ground Chicken Zucchini Rice Skillet to suit your tastes. Try substituting ground turkey or ground beef for the ground chicken. You can also swap in different vegetables, such as bell peppers, spinach, or mushrooms, in place of the zucchini.

For a low-carb alternative, you can use cauliflower rice instead of regular white rice. Simply sauté the cauliflower rice along with the other ingredients until it’s tender and cooked through.

To add some extra heat, try increasing the amount of paprika or cumin, or even adding a sprinkle of cayenne pepper or red pepper flakes. And if you’re a fan of fresh herbs, feel free to experiment with different combinations, such as oregano, basil, or cilantro.
